网页获取用户手机号失败这个描述可能涉及到网页应用中尝试获取用户手机号时的失败情况。这种情况可能由多种原因导致,以下是一些建议和可能的解决方法。
1、用户拒绝授权: 许多网站和应用在请求获取用户信息(如手机号)时会请求用户的授权,如果用户没有授权或拒绝了授权请求,那么获取手机号会失败,确保你的应用有明确的授权请求,并且用户知道为什么需要这个权限。
2、隐私政策和合规性问题: 在获取用户手机号之前,确保你的网站或应用有清晰的隐私政策,并已经遵守了所有相关的数据保护法规,如果用户担心他们的数据隐私,他们可能不会提供手机号。
3、输入验证问题: 如果你的表单验证过于严格或有误,可能导致用户输入的手机号码格式不正确而被拒绝,检查并优化你的输入验证逻辑。
4、技术问题: 后端服务器问题、API问题或其他技术问题可能导致无法成功获取用户手机号,检查你的服务器状态、API接口和相关的技术组件。

5、前端代码问题: 如果是在前端代码中尝试获取手机号,确保代码逻辑正确,没有阻止用户输入或提交表单的错误。
6、第三方服务问题: 如果你使用了第三方服务来获取用户手机号(例如通过短信验证码验证),那么第三方服务的问题也可能导致失败,检查第三方服务的状态、日志和错误消息。
7、提示和反馈: 提供清晰的提示和反馈给用户,告诉他们为什么获取手机号失败,并提供再次尝试的机会或指导他们如何解决问题。
为了解决这个问题,你可以:
检查和修复任何技术错误。

优化授权和隐私政策说明。
提供清晰的提示和反馈给用户。
考虑使用更友好的方式获取用户信息,例如通过电子邮件验证而不是直接获取手机号。
希望这些建议能帮助你解决问题!如果有更具体的错误信息或上下文,请提供,我会尽量提供更具体的帮助。
TIME
